Output f66364166e1225c2832e41d41b4157ee7b8c381df318ec77828f9485dc110f26:1

value
12259664
script pubkey
OP_0 OP_PUSHBYTES_20 7fe7070afa421f3cb1b4ce4a67db6864c769e43f
address
bc1q0lnswzh6gg0nevd5ee9x0kmgvnrkneplhz5zc9
transaction
f66364166e1225c2832e41d41b4157ee7b8c381df318ec77828f9485dc110f26
spent
true